Hypolepis dicksonioides
Hypolepis dicksonioides (Endl.) Hook.

Hypolepis dicksonioides is a fern species in the family Dennstaedtiaceae, native to several regions in the Southern Hemisphere.
Description
Hypolepis dicksonioides (Endl.) Hook. is a member of the Dennstaedtiaceae family, a group of ferns commonly known as bracken ferns. It is distributed across Australia, the Chatham Islands, Kermadec Islands, Marquesas, the North and South Islands of New Zealand, and Norfolk Island. First described in 1852, this species is part of the Hypolepis genus, which includes several fern species primarily found in the Southern Hemisphere. Its range spans multiple island groups and mainland areas, indicating a broad but localized distribution within the region.
